Key Responsibilities

  • Case Management: Lead the day-to-day administration of insolvency cases from inception to closure.
  • Compliance & Reporting: Prepare statutory reports, filings, and ensure adherence to all regulatory requirements.
  • Client Interaction: Act as the main point of contact for clients, providing regular updates and professional advice.
  • Team Leadership: Support and mentor junior administrators, fostering a culture of collaboration and continuous improvement.
  • Problem-Solving: Proactively address challenges in cases, leveraging your expertise to deliver optimal outcomes.
